Luis Pardo Céspedes

Luis Pardo Céspedes (20 June 1968, Barcelona, Spain), manager and writer, He is considered a specialist in leadership and new technologies as well as its application to small and medium enterprises.

His studies and his family experience allowed him to become one of the great Spanish experts in the application of new technologies and digitalization of small businesses.

In addition, Luis Pardo is a loyal defender of diversity as an engine of innovation and he is an expert in managing multidisciplinary, multigenerational and multicultural teams.

He began his career in 1989, a year after finishing his degree, as a marketing manager in Copeca, a family business in the food sector that had begun its internationalization.
